Update from Anthony - Feb. 5/10

Hola,

It is hard to believe that 3 weeks have gone by! It has been so busy here, and it has been great. I made it down with no problems, it was my best flight ever!

Upon arriving I went into Casa Esperanza and woke some of the kids, I just couldent wait to see them. At 12am the kids are funny. I was so happy to see them and the next day I ate breakfast with them. It was nice to be back.

So the last 3 weeks have been busy with Home stuff, you know the daily things... multiplied by 36. It has been good but when one kid gets better it seems that another one takes his shoes. So it is an on going thing. The kids are great and doing amazing and are now in school so it gives us more time to get other things done. I have included a picture of the kids on their first day.

When I have time off I work in the shop. I have been working on some general protocols for the shop becasuse we have lots of good tools and we want to keep it that way. I have had lots of time to work with Mike Gunn a carpenter from B.C. and we have been making lots of great stuff. It has been a blessing having him here and just to work with him I am enjoying my self!

Sunday night devotion with the kids is an amazing time, we just started the story of Moses and finished the story of Joshua. It is a great time to speak into the kids lives. We do a reading from the bible and have a questions and answers time, then they get to colour and do a word search and the kids have been learning lots. Sunday is a busy day with Church in the morning, soccer or some other game from one till 4 then socccer after supper. Then at 6:30 I do the devotional till 8. Then bed for them and me too! I have included a picture of us at the table with our work sheets.

We also do the great Canadian Sport on saturdays... yes we are teaching the kids to play Hockey. It is so fun, finally a sport I can beat the kids at!

Thank you for your prayers and support, it has been a real blessed month!
